New Emergency Department
In 2003, Kennedy opened a $23.4 million Emergency Department at its Washington Township campus. The largest Emergency Department in the region, it quadrupled the size of the former Emergency Department, to 26,000-square-feet. Features of the state-of-the-art facility include separate, designated patient-care areas for acute and less serious illnesses and injuries, with a combined 29 treatment and exam stations; all private exam rooms; two new radiographic rooms; a new reception area; Ronald McDonald House family room; and a children's play area.

Surgical Services
All three Kennedy hospitals offer surgical services, including Same-Day Surgery units. In addition, Kennedy has a modern, state-of-the-art Surgical Center, located at its Washington Township campus. This facility, which opened in 1996, houses five operating rooms, two procedure rooms, two recovery areas and a surgical mammography suite. Transitional Care Unit
Kennedy offers a Transitional Care Unit at its Stratford Hospital, providing short-term, skilled nursing and rehabilitative care, as a "bridge" between acute hospital care and a return to home. Patients are referred to this unit by their attending hospital physician, if deemed appropriate. Licensed by the NJ Department of Health & Senior Services, which sets admissions guidelines, the Kennedy TCU meets required standards for Medicare participation. VITAS Innovative Hospice Care
VITAS Innovative Hospice Care is a national provider of hospice services, caring for more than 10,500 patients daily in 16 states. Kennedy selected VITAS as our inpatient hospice provider because their mission and vision was an excellent fit for a partnership arrangement with Kennedy.

VITAS is a licensed provider of the service, which offers an end-of-life alternative in the continuum of care for physicians and their patients. Kennedy provides the space, ancillary and support services to this new unit at our Stratford Campus. The hospice unit is an "open unit," available to all Kennedy Medical Staff members who choose to follow their patients on the unit. VITAS will have several Kennedy-based physicians who will provide medical leadership over care in the unit.

The unit opened in September of 2006.
